This video argues that the Second Amendment is crucial for preventing totalitarian regimes from oppressing their populations. It draws parallels between historical instances of mass death under dictatorships in Nazi Germany, Soviet Russia, and Communist China, and the common tactic of disarming the populace before or during these atrocities. The speaker emphasizes that the Second Amendment acts as a deterrent against such government overreach.

Frequently Asked Questions

How has history shown the importance of the Second Amendment?

History, particularly in the 20th century, reveals a consistent pattern where totalitarian regimes disarm their populations before enacting mass atrocities. Examples include Nazi Germany, Soviet Russia under Stalin, and Mao's Communist China, where gun confiscation preceded widespread death and oppression.

What is the primary argument for defending the Second Amendment based on historical events?

The primary argument is that the Second Amendment serves as a crucial deterrent against government overreach and tyranny. By ensuring the populace is armed, it creates a significant obstacle for any regime seeking to disarm and subjugate its citizens, as seen in historical instances of mass death.

What historical examples are used to illustrate the dangers of gun control?

The video cites Nazi Germany's gun registry and confiscation leading to the Holocaust, Stalin's disarmament of Ukraine facilitating the Holodomor famine, and Mao Zedong's regime in China where power was consolidated through armed control, resulting in millions of deaths.
